Transaction 8c61d1e8232d3d8610f39228cc33f9d80e80d117599c3a2d145a7538df11e707
1 Input
2 Outputs
- 8c61d1e8232d3d8610f39228cc33f9d80e80d117599c3a2d145a7538df11e707:0
- 8c61d1e8232d3d8610f39228cc33f9d80e80d117599c3a2d145a7538df11e707:1
value 74765356
address 115VDQMK1MfWAY6jAhggfdo1VRVeSYYR1e
value 2000000000
address 1DDdHU7n7RgqUYNzQ1oK4WRr6WiTnPGjKi